okay here we go i have a sportsman and scrambler 90 doing the same thing hold hand over carb they run fine put air cleaners on anything past idle and they die i have chased jetting all round never makes any difference cleaned everything out several times these are the carbs with auto choke on them im leaning toward crank seals i did take the pipe off of the scrambler and fire it up and ran fine so i thought it was a pipe issue but not sure since the sportsman does the same thing

i'll assume these bikes are pretty much stock. If you have a clean stock carb on there w/ the air filter in place, try adjusting the air screw and see if it makes a difference. From my experience - if the engine does not respond you have an issue somewhere else. Start w/ a compression check, could be anything from bad reeds to bad crank seals to needing a new top end. okay messed with the sportsman today took out the reed cage had old gas residue on them cleaned them up put it all back together fired up and let run at idle for along time adjusted air fuel mix alittle more jumped on it ran fine i dont know what i did for sure but id said the slime on the reeds didnt help matters as for the scrambler its getting a pipe carb and new reed cage someday my boy wants to run some gp's around here and i just cant afford a drr
